with MAILS, PASSENGERS, SPECIE, and CARGO, will leave this Port for the above places.

THE PENINSULAR AND ORIENTAL STEAM THE PENTAWULAR AND ORIENTAL STEAM HYDASPES, Capinin & SCRIVENYR, with Her Majesty's Mails, will be despatched from this for LONDON, BOMBAT

SUEZ CANAL, on

on TUESDAY, the 10ch November, at 4 pa

Cargo will be received on board until 10 a. a. on the day of sailing,

Parools and Specie (Gold) at the Office until 10 a.m. on the day of sailing.

Silk and Valuables for Europe will be traumhipped at Calombo; Tea and Gen- eral Cargo for London will be conveyed rid Bombay without transhipment, arriving and work later than by the ordinary direct route via Colombo.

For further Particulars regarding FREIGHT and PASSAGE, opply to the PENINSULAR ORISTAL STEAM NAVIDA TION COMPANY'S Olivo, Hongkong.

The Contents and Value of Packages me required to be declared prior to shipment.

Shippers are particularly requested to nate the terms and conditions of the Com pany's Black Bills of Lading.

Passengers desirous of insuring their leg gage can do so un application at the Cem- puty's Office.

THE Stenship SAN PABLO will be duspatched for San Francisco, via Yokohama, on SATURDAY, Wie 14th November, at pm. To be followed by the 66. OCEANIC, on THURSDAY, 28th November, at 3 pm.

Connection being made at Yokohama, with Steamers froin Shanghai and Japani ports.

All Parcel Packages should be marked to address in full; and same will be received at the Company's Ofico, until 5 pm, the day previous to sailing.

who

RETURN PASSAGE.Panger have paid full fare, reembarking at San Francisco for China or Japan (or sice versa) within six months, will be allowed a discount of 20% from Return Fare; if co-embarking within one year, an allowance of 10 % will be made from Return Fare. Pre-Paid Re- tern Passage Orders, available for one year, will be inued at a Discount of 25 % from Beturn Fare These allowances do not apply

through fares from China and Japan t

con to Aurvys.

to

Consular Invoices to accompany Cargo destined to porta bayoad San Francison, should be sent to the Company's Offices, addressed to the Collector of Customs, Sani Francisco.
